Subject: [dpdk-dev] [PATCH 1/2] mlx4: add callback to set primary mac address
Date: Tue, 5 Jan 2016 19:00:08 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1452016809-29347-1-git-send-email-david.marchand@6wind.com> (raw)
Signed-off-by: David Marchand <david.marchand@6wind.com>
---
drivers/net/mlx4/mlx4.c | 17 +++++++++++++++++
1 file changed, 17 insertions(+)
diff --git a/drivers/net/mlx4/mlx4.c b/drivers/net/mlx4/mlx4.c
index 207bfe2..acc76d7 100644
--- a/drivers/net/mlx4/mlx4.c
+++ b/drivers/net/mlx4/mlx4.c
@@ -4432,6 +4432,22 @@ end:
}
/**
+ * DPDK callback to set the primary MAC address.
+ *
+ * @param dev
+ * Pointer to Ethernet device structure.
+ * @param mac_addr
+ * MAC address to register.
+ */
+static void
+mlx4_mac_addr_set(struct rte_eth_dev *dev, struct ether_addr *mac_addr)
+{
+ DEBUG("%p: setting primary MAC address", (void *)dev);
+ mlx4_mac_addr_remove(dev, 0);
+ mlx4_mac_addr_add(dev, mac_addr, 0, 0);
+}
+
+/**
* DPDK callback to enable promiscuous mode.
*
* @param dev
@@ -5004,6 +5020,7 @@ static const struct eth_dev_ops mlx4_dev_ops = {
.priority_flow_ctrl_set = NULL,
.mac_addr_remove = mlx4_mac_addr_remove,
.mac_addr_add = mlx4_mac_addr_add,
+ .mac_addr_set = mlx4_mac_addr_set,
.mtu_set = mlx4_dev_set_mtu,
.udp_tunnel_add = NULL,
.udp_tunnel_del = NULL,
--
1.7.10.4
